在当今的软件开发与运维环境中,容器化技术已经成为一种不可忽视的趋势,它允许开发者将应用程序及其依赖打包成一个轻量级的、可移植的容器,从而在任何地方运行。Docker作为容器化技术的代表,因其便捷性和高效性在业界广受欢迎。而Docker Compose则是一个用于定义和运行多容器Docker应用程序的工具,通过一个YAML文件来配置应用程序的服务,让应用在隔离环境中一致地运行。Harbor是Docker容器镜像的存储与分发系统,提供了安全性、管理和复制等功能。 一键部署这些工具的脚本大大简化了配置过程,使得开发者无需手动进行繁琐的步骤,从而节省时间并减少出错的可能性。这些脚本通常是用Shell编写,专门针对Linux操作系统进行设计和优化,因为Linux系统对容器化技术的支持更为原生和高效。 在进行一键部署之前,用户需要确保已经具备一定的Linux系统操作知识,以及对Docker、Docker Compose和Harbor有一定的了解。脚本的执行通常要求具有root权限或者sudo权限,因为涉及到系统级的操作。 一键部署脚本通常包含了以下几个重要步骤: 1. 系统环境的检查与配置,比如检查系统版本、安装必要的依赖库等。 2. 安装Docker,可能包括添加Docker的官方源、下载Docker软件包、配置Docker服务等。 3. 安装Docker Compose,这可能包括下载指定版本的Docker Compose二进制文件,并使其可执行。 4. 部署Harbor,这涉及到配置Harbor的安装目录、数据库等,可能还包括使用Docker Compose启动Harbor服务。 5. 验证安装,确保Docker、Docker Compose和Harbor都已正确安装并能够正常运行。 部署脚本的使用大大提高了效率,但同时也意味着用户需要对脚本中执行的每一步操作都有足够的信任。因此,对于初学者而言,了解脚本的工作原理和细节是非常必要的,以防止因误操作导致系统出现问题。 一键部署脚本的广泛应用,不仅仅是出于效率的考量,更多的还是为了保证部署过程的一致性和准确性。在大型的开发与运维团队中,确保每个成员使用的部署环境尽可能一致是非常重要的,它能够帮助团队成员在开发、测试和生产环境中获得一致的运行体验,减少环境差异带来的问题。 此外,一键部署脚本也在持续的改进之中,随着Docker、Docker Compose和Harbor版本的更新和用户需求的变化,脚本也在不断地进行调整和优化。社区中开源的一键部署脚本通常会更加活跃,因为它们能够得到广泛的用户测试和反馈,从而快速迭代出更加稳定和安全的版本。 对于企业而言,使用一键部署脚本可以实现快速的基础设施搭建,对于初创企业或者需要快速迭代的项目而言,可以节省宝贵的资源和时间。而对于大型企业,一键部署脚本可以帮助标准化部署流程,实现自动化管理,提高整体的运维效率。 一键部署Docker、Docker Compose和Harbor的脚本在现代软件开发和运维中扮演了重要的角色,它不仅提升了部署效率,减少了人为错误,还促进了开发与运维流程的标准化和自动化。
2025-07-21 20:05:21 712.6MB docker
1
GitHub上获取的Harbor 的 离线资源文件,其中包含了必需的服务和配置文件。 Harbor 版本为 v2.8.2 前置环境需要安装docker 和 docker compose Harbor 详细安装使用教程可参考: https://blog.csdn.net/ChennyWJS/article/details/131779315 docker 和 docker compose安装教程可参考: https://blog.csdn.net/ChennyWJS/article/details/131781839 GitHub下载地址: http://github.com/goharbor/harbor/releases/
2025-07-03 16:44:25 579.25MB docker Harbor
1
Harbor 最新v2.12.4的ARM64版离线安装包
2025-06-28 17:38:50 674.7MB Harbor ARM64 Kubernetes 镜像管理
1
提供harbor-v2.9.0版本,离线安装包。arm64架构 执行install.sh文件即可,一键安装harbor。 需要先安装docker,docker-compose。 详细说明可以参考这个文档:https://juejin.cn/post/7329832253429940234
2025-04-13 13:48:59 722.35MB harbor arm64 docker
1
Harbor是一个用于存储和分发Docker镜像的企业级 Registry服务器,它包含了基于角色的访问控制、活动审计、镜像复制以及图形用户界面等功能。Harbor作为一个开源的容器镜像仓库管理项目,旨在解决企业环境中安全、存储和复制的问题。它不仅支持容器镜像的存储和分发,还为镜像的推送、拉取、删除等操作提供了安全保障。 标题中的"harbor-offline-installer-v2.12.0-arm64"指的是Harbor项目的离线安装包,版本号为v2.12.0,专为ARM架构的64位处理器设计。ARM架构通常用于移动设备、嵌入式设备和某些服务器硬件中,因此该版本安装包支持在这些硬件上部署Harbor服务。 由于提供的信息中并没有列出具体的压缩包内文件名称,所以无法详细说明其中具体的文件内容。但是通常情况下,一个典型的离线安装包会包含以下几个部分: 1. 安装程序:一个安装脚本或程序,用于自动化安装过程。 2. 配置文件:用于定制安装过程中的配置,如数据库设置、网络配置等。 3. 依赖文件:安装Harbor所需的软件包和库文件。 4. 可执行文件:Harbor的二进制文件,安装后可用于运行Harbor服务。 5. 文档:安装和配置Harbor的指导文件。 6. 版本信息:提供Harbor版本的具体信息,确保用户了解安装的是哪个版本。 使用该离线安装包,用户可以在没有互联网连接的环境下安装Harbor,这对于某些安全要求较高的环境尤为重要。此外,ARM版本的Harbor离线安装包可以用于安装在树莓派、NVIDIA Jetson等使用ARM处理器的开发板或服务器上,为在这些平台上运行的容器化应用提供镜像仓库服务。 部署Harbor可以极大地简化开发、测试和生产环境中的容器镜像管理。它通过提供安全、可靠的镜像存储机制,帮助企业构建、测试和运行容器化应用,从而加快开发周期并提升效率。在安全方面,Harbor提供图像复制功能,支持多租户和基于角色的访问控制,确保只有授权用户才能访问或修改镜像。此外,Harbor还提供详细的活动审计日志,方便管理员追踪和审查所有的仓库活动。 在使用Harbor之前,用户需要根据自己的需求和环境进行适当的配置。配置内容可能包括网络设置、存储后端的配置、身份验证服务的集成以及安全证书的管理。一旦安装并配置完成,Harbor就可以开始提供镜像仓库服务,用户可以通过Docker命令行工具或Harbor提供的Web界面来管理镜像。 使用Harbor作为企业的容器镜像仓库可以极大地提升镜像管理的效率和安全性。特别是在使用ARM架构硬件的场景中,这样的离线安装包显得尤为重要,它可以确保在没有互联网连接的环境下也能顺利部署Harbor服务。
2025-04-02 22:05:29 646.04MB docker harbor
1
基于arm64的harbor仓库软件,版本 2.11.0
2024-11-01 11:21:28 630.1MB harbor arm64 aarch64
1
harbor-offline-installer-v2.10.0.tgz
2024-10-24 16:11:56 612.02MB harbor
1
通过Harbor api获取项目名、仓库名、镜像名和镜像tag,交互删除需要删除的镜像
2024-06-14 17:03:07 16KB docker kubernetes shell docker-compose
1
harbor-2.8离线部署包
2023-11-22 23:30:01 604.58MB harbor linux
1
harbor-offline-installer-v2.4.2.tgz
2023-11-19 19:47:52 597.73MB 私有仓库
1